MULTI-HOLE CABLE GLAND ■ Multihole cable gland with M threads. ■ Multiple cables can be protected with single cable gland. ■ Equivalent to IP65 protection class. ■ Please use cables of the same diameter. Up to a maximum of 6 cables can be protected with 1 cable gland. Protection class : equivalent to IP65 Operating temperature : -20°C ~ +80°C *In-house test

Open the catalog to page 4Cable Gland Recommended Torque REFERENCE TABLE - RMW series The table below details the reference tightening torque values recommended for tightening of the cable gland. Excessive tightening may damage, or cause deformation to the cable, or to the cable gland itself. It is recommended to both utilize the table as a reference when tightening, as well as performing actual field testing to ascertain if the product/s are suitable to be used under the required conditions. Open the catalog to page 9■ High water protection IP68 (1bar / 30min) polyamide cable gland. Protection class : IP68 1bar / 30min Operating temperature : -20°C ~ +100°C Compliant with EN50262 Ver. A ■ Wide selection, for M8 ~ M50, suitable for 02.5mm ~ 042 mm cable. ■ Super tough and superior heat resistant PA6GF (glass fiber filled PA6) material on cap and connector. ■ Safer halogen free, eco-friendly product. Thicker sealing insert evenly hold a cable by having a larger holding area. Remains durable even after repeated tightening / loosening. Open the catalog to page 10■ No optional sealing washer is required when installing on an even surface because of the built-in waterproof rib. ■ An optional sealing washer is required when installing on an uneven surface. (See website for more information on the optional sealing washer AGP series) Sealing washer Sealing washer ■ DXF/DWG/PDF drawings available on our website. ■ Lock nut is not included for M8 and M10 sizes.
